This Woman's Cover of Missy Elliott's 'Work It' Is Hilariously Good

Missy Elliot's Funky White Sister

Missy Elliott's iconic 2002 single "Work It' is making the rounds on Instagram after a video of a woman doing a seriously good job with a karaoke cover has gone viral.

In the clip, the middle-aged woman slays Missy's beat and lyrics without messing up once, all while holding a shofar in her hand. And in case you're wondering what a shofar is... it's a musical horn, usually used for Jewish religious purposes, typically made from a ram or bull's horn.

Both Missy Elliot and Jada Pinkett Smith posted clips from the hilarious video where the woman identifies herself as "Missy's Funky White Sister."
